Todd Boehly knows how to put supporters in his pocket: spend on the transfer market. Since his arrival, the new owner and chairman of Chelsea has spent around €186m on the transfer window. Koulibaly, Sterling, Cucurella, Chukwuemeka and Slonina are the Blues’ summer recruits and several names could be added to this list before Thursday.
While Wesley Fofana should officially be announced as a Chelsea player in the coming days after a transfer worth more than €80m, the Blues are reportedly close to signing Josko Gvardiol. According to Fabrizio Romano, the Croatian defender from Leipzig would be the subject of an offer of 90 M€ from the London club which should immediately loan him to the German club before he joins the Premier League in June 2023.
